Transaction 75f842aff01ae18795e1b806106e2fc5b552e06ee3e8e2ff947c88e26948766b
1 Input
1 Output
-
75f842aff01ae18795e1b806106e2fc5b552e06ee3e8e2ff947c88e26948766b:0
- value
- 1608379
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 892e3b55a27e6551de2b7332b1a72a2df8662172 OP_EQUAL
- address
- 3ECMt4hYU6aeognJPYBLct5P1HDuE5Mu4Y